 The Brandywine Peace Community is sponsoring a roundtrip bus from Philadelphia to Dover, Delaware for those who would like to participate in the one-day Walk & Remembrance in Delaware on Sunday, March 14th. Military family members, military veterans, and family members of September 11th victims will lead hundreds of people on a 3.5 mile solemn march from the Camden, Delaware Friends Meetinghouse to a Observance of Mourning & Truth at the gates of the Dover Air Force Base. All the bodies of American soldiers killed in Iraq are shipped through Dover AFB.

Sunday, March 14, 12:30pm - Gather at Camden Friends Meetinghouse, 122 E. Camden-Wyoming  Ave.,  in Camden, DE [near the Dover Air Force Base] for an Interfaith Dedication of Mourning & Truth followed by a 3.5 mile walk to the gates of the Dover Air Force Base. Rides will be provided for those with special needs. At the Dover Air Force Base, reading of the names of U.S. and Iraqi war dead, bagpipes, and speakers. The Dover to DC  bus/van/car caravan commences to Washington, DC. There will a sleep-over at a site en-route. Dinner and breakfast provided.

Monday, March 15 - A Day of Mourning & Truth to End the War. Gathering and Memorial of Healing at Walter Reed Army Hospital in Washington, DC, current residence of many U.S. servicemen and women wounded in Iraq, followed by a 4.9 mile memorial walk to The White House. Nonviolent Civil Disobedience at the White House to call on the Bush Administration to end the war and occupation. Those willing to face arrest will engage in nonviolent resistance to the Bush Administration's policy of lies and war
